Current Exhibits
The Aztec EmpireOpen from October 15, 2004 to February 13, 2005 This exhibit re-creates the 15th century period of the ancient Mexican indigenous tribes: the Aztec and their traditional enemy, the Tarascan empire. A great number of art objects created by the various peoples of this time (the Postclassical era) are now on display for your viewing pleasure. As the Aztec empire expanded throughout the ages, an international style began to flourish, enabling various cultures of the empire to communicate with each other, sharing their stories and knowledge of deities and rituals. The Aztec Empire is divided into 12 themes, starting with the development stages, continuing on through the zenith of the Aztec society, right to the end of its power.

Kandinsky Gallery: An Inaugural Selection
This ongoing exhibition features paintings by the twentieth-century artist Vasily Kandinsky, who, throughout the years, has been closely linked to the history of the Guggenheim Museum. There are over 150 Kandinsky works in the Guggenheim Museum Permanent Collection. This exhibition traces Kandinsky's development as an artist, from his beginnings growing up in Moscow and Munich, to his later years in the Bauhaus, right up to final years of exile in Paris. Kandinsky has played a pivotal role in the development of abstract art, and has contributed to the art historical canon. He is both a theorist and a teacher; becoming one of the most influential artists of his time, and whose work still receives immense interest at the Guggenheim Museum.
